5 Essential Skills for Aspiring UI/UX Designers (with Online Learning Resources)

Ardavan Hp
3 min readDec 15, 2022

If you’re interested in becoming a UI/UX designer, there are several things you should learn in order to succeed in this field. Here are the top five things you should learn to start your journey towards becoming a UI/UX designer, along with some great online learning sources for each topic:

Design fundamentals:

In order to create effective user interfaces, you need to understand the principles of design, such as hierarchy, contrast, balance, and repetition. These principles will help you create interfaces that are visually appealing and easy to navigate. To learn more about design fundamentals, check out the following online learning sources:

Coursera’s “Graphic Design Specialization”: https://www.coursera.org/specializations/graphic-design

Udemy’s “The Complete UI/UX Design Course”: https://www.udemy.com/course/the-complete-ui-ux-design-course/

Typography:

Typography is an essential part of UI/UX design, as it helps create hierarchy and clarity in your designs. Learning about different font families, font weights, and how to combine fonts will help you create interfaces that are easy to read and visually appealing. To learn more about typography, check out the following online learning sources:

Skillshare’s “Typography for Beginners: Designing a Font”: https://www.skillshare.com/classes/Typography-for-Beginners-Designing-a-Font/1778163514

LinkedIn Learning’s “Typography Fundamentals”: https://www.linkedin.com/learning/typography-fundamentals/

Color theory:

Choosing the right colors for your designs is crucial, as it can affect the mood and overall user experience of your interfaces. Learning about color theory, including color wheel, color harmonies, and color psychology, will help you make informed decisions about color choices in your designs. To learn more about color theory, check out the following online learning sources:

Coursera’s “Color and Design”: https://www.coursera.org/learn/color-design

Skillshare’s “Introduction to Color Theory”: https://www.skillshare.com/classes/Introduction-to-Color-Theory/667774848

User research and testing:

In order to create successful interfaces, you need to understand your users and their needs. This means conducting user research and testing to gather data and insights that will inform your design decisions. To learn more about user research and testing, check out the following online learning sources:

Coursera’s “User Experience (UX) Research”: https://www.coursera.org/learn/ux-research

LinkedIn Learning’s “User Experience (UX) Research”: https://www.linkedin.com/learning/user-experience-ux-research/

Prototyping and wireframing:

Prototyping and wireframing are important tools for UI/UX designers, as they allow you to quickly create and test different design ideas. Learning how to use prototyping and wireframing tools, such as Sketch and InVision, will help you iterate on your designs and create user-friendly interfaces. To learn more about prototyping and wireframing, check out the following online learning sources:

LinkedIn Learning’s “Prototyping for UX Design”: https://www.linkedin.com/learning/prototyping-for-ux-design

Udemy’s “UI/UX Design with Figma”: https://www.udemy.com/course/ui-ux-design

Overall, becoming a successful UI/UX designer requires a combination of design skills, technical expertise, and a deep understanding of users and their needs. By learning the fundamentals of design, typography, color theory, user research, and prototyping, you can start on your journey towards becoming a UI/UX designer.

--

--

Ardavan Hp
Ardavan Hp

Written by Ardavan Hp

Ui Ux Designer with love for psychology, philosophy, books and Artificial Intelligence :) http://www.ahpdesign.net/

No responses yet